';
echo '
'.$admin_ip.'
';
if($admin_hostname != 'unknown')
echo '('.__('hostname', 'admin-ip').' : '.$admin_hostname.')
';
echo "\n";
}
// add FAQ link on plugin page
function admin_ip_faq_link($links)
{
$faq_link = 'FAQ';
//array_unshift($links, $faq_link);
array_push($links, $faq_link);
return $links;
}
$plugin = plugin_basename(__FILE__);
add_filter("plugin_action_links_$plugin", 'admin_ip_faq_link' );
// function dashboard widget
function admin_ip_add_dashboard_widgets()
{
wp_add_dashboard_widget('admin_ip_dashboard_widget', __('Your IP Address', 'admin-ip'), 'admin_ip_dashboard_widget_function');
}
// function load translation file
function admin_ip_load_translation_file()
{
$plugin_path = basename(dirname(__FILE__)).'/lang/';
load_plugin_textdomain( 'admin-ip', false, $plugin_path );
}
add_action('wp_dashboard_setup', 'admin_ip_add_dashboard_widgets' );
add_action('init', 'admin_ip_load_translation_file');
}